Before You Use 51 Club Lottery: Safety Checklist
Use these checks whenever you open a page or app related to 51 Club Lottery:
- Confirm the publisher identity (developer/company name) matches across official pages.
- Prefer official stores when a legitimate listing exists.
- Check for Terms + Privacy Policy and an obvious support page.
- Avoid “mod/hack” versions and “guaranteed win” claims.
- Watch for redirect chains, pop-ups, and forced extra installs.
- Review permissions: a game usually should not require SMS control or accessibility takeover.
- Protect OTP codes: never share them with anyone claiming to be support.
- Use a unique password and enable 2-step verification where available.
These steps reduce the biggest risks: fake apps, stolen accounts, and device compromise.

Common Login & OTP Problems (and Safe Fixes)
OTP not arriving
- Confirm your phone number/email has no typos.
- Wait a few minutes before requesting again (rate limits are normal).
- Switch network signal (Wi-Fi ↔ mobile data).
- Check spam folder if OTP is sent via email.
- Never share OTP with anyone.
Account locked or “suspicious activity”
- Use the official password reset or recovery flow.
- Change passwords and sign out of unknown devices if available.
- Avoid logging in from multiple devices repeatedly in a short time.
App opens then crashes
- Restart your phone.
- Update system components (Android WebView / Play services) if on Android.
- Clear app cache (avoid clearing data unless you accept re-login).
- Install only the latest official version.

Scams to Avoid When Searching “51 Club Lottery”
“Guaranteed win” groups
Messages claiming “sure trick,” “fixed result,” or “prediction hack” are commonly used to scam users into sending money or giving account access.
Fake support accounts
They ask for your OTP, password, or remote access. Real support does not need your OTP or remote control of your phone.
Look-alike apps
Copycat apps use similar names and icons. Always check publisher identity, policies, and install sources.

What should I do if I installed a suspicious version?
Uninstall it, run a trusted security scan, change passwords (starting with email), and review permissions. If you shared OTP codes or allowed remote access, contact your mobile provider and consider professional device support.
